  • Travelers with limited mobility will be glad to check in at the Sitka Hotel and Restaurant, located about 0.4 mi from the city center. The hotel has improved accessibility since the entire unit is located on the ground floor, which you can access using a wheelchair. The hotel rooms have roll-in showers, shower chairs, lowered sinks and the toilets have grab rails.
  • Outdoor enthusiasts visiting Sitka should consider staying at the Totem Square Hotel & Marina. The hotel is situated about 0.4 mi from the city center. You can enjoy vigorous outdoor activities, including boating, hiking, beaches, and hunting. Additionally, try out cycling since the hotel offers bicycle rental services. The hotel has a vending machine for drinks essential when you are out there hiking, boating, and cycling.
  • Aspen Suites Hotel is an excellent option for corporate travelers in Sitka. It is found approximately 0.1 mi from the city center. The hotel has a business center featuring conference rooms and meeting facilities, including digital screens, free Wi-Fi, and audio-visual equipment, which you can utilize while staying there. Workspaces with fax, desk, and power outlets for computer use are available in the hotel’s rooms.
